A novel green emitting phosphor Ca{sub 2}GeO{sub 4}:Tb{sup 3+}

A novel green emitting phosphor, Tb{sup 3+}-doped Ca{sub 2}GeO{sub 4} was prepared for the first time by a solid-state reaction. The phosphor showed prominent luminescence in green due to the magnetic dipole transition of {sup 5}D{sub 4} {sup {yields}} {sup 7}F{sub 5}. Structural characterization of the luminescent material was carried out with X-ray powder diffraction (XRD) analysis and field emission scanning electron microscopy (FE-SEM). Luminescence properties were analyzed by measuring the excitation and photoluminescence spectra. Photoluminescence measurements indicated that the phosphor exhibited bright green emission at about 541 and 550 nm under UV excitation. In addition, Al{sup 3+} or Li{sup +} co-doping enhances the green emission from Ca{sub 2}GeO{sub 4}:Tb{sup 3+} by about 18 and 4 times, respectively, under UV excitation. The excellent luminescence properties make it a possible candidate for flat panel display application.
